In the short term, the publishers STILL need to back down because they aren't even slowing down piracy. All they are doing is hurting their legit customers, I dare say they may even be giving a few of them incentive to go investigate this piracy thing. If they back down they may even win back the odd ex-legit customer. They should also focus more on giving big incentive to purchase the original copy (multiplayer, extra free content on registration etc.).
